I play a game online called Call of Duty. I've been playing it since it first came out. Recently I've upgraded computer, but I don't believe this has anything to do with the problems I'm having, and I think you'll agree once you look at my symptoms:
I'll start the game, and click "Refresh server list" to get a list of the gaming servers various people have. The refresh starts, and servers start to appear on my screen.
But as the list grows, randomly it will stop; sometimes I'll get a lot of servers, sometimes 2 or 3. It will still tell me it's getting a list of like 1000 servers, but none show up.
I'll click the "refresh server list" button again. This time, instead of telling me it's retrieving info on xxx servers, it will tell me that it's actually waiting for a response from the Master Server.
Should I click it again, it will tell me the list is being generated, but now no servers show up. From here on in, I click the "refresh server list" button, and these two outcomes literally alternate with each click. One click, retrieving info., the next, that its awaiting a response. Quite literally, no exaggeration, that is what is displayed to me.
Now, should I restart the app, and click the "refresh server list (I will now call this RSL to save time and characters)" button, it goes back to step one; some servers, but then it will stop. Let's say I try to join one of these servers that it shows to me. It will load the map, and the game is brought up.
Within seconds, literally within 2-5 seconds of a completed connection to one of these servers, I get a "connection interrupted" error blinking on my monitor. I can't do anything. Odd thing accompanying this though, is that while apparently I can't do anything, I can see people moving around the map from my stationary position (when they come into my view of course) and I can also hear their weapons fire (Call of Duty is a ww2 FPS game). I know from experience that any genuine connection interruption will freeze your monitor and your sounds, and should you actually be playing and maybe move your mouse, it will take several seconds for it to register in the game.
Now, here's the weird part about this: it never happened before..........and every once in a while, I can connect with no problem! Just today, I managed to play on a single server for over an hour. Not even a hint of lag. Trying to mimick my success later, and indeed in probably 80-90 percent of the time I try to play, I get what I have described above.
Another weird observation is that another, unsecured wireless network in range of my adaptor is visible in my view wireless connections. Should I connect to that network, and try to play through that, I can! Every single time! But I don't want to do that, because, well, it's not my network....lol and I haven't seen this network present for about a week (probably has something to do with our neighbors that moved).
-as a subpoint observation (I've had this problem for a while now), if I try to at first connect through my network, and it doesn't let me, then let's say I tried to connect through the other wireless network I mentioned, it will tell me my CD key for the game is in use! As if I'm still on or my computer is fooling itself! Or...something I don't know.
I have reinstalled my wireless adaptor, netgear wg111.
I have reinstalled the game several times.
I have even updated my graphics card drivers.
Of course, I didn't think that any of these would really help, I mean I can get online with no problem through firefox. And, the unsecured network that was there worked everytime, but I figured I would give it a shot.
I can ping my router, and connecting to my router, I can ping my comp back.
I set up portfowarding for both UDP and TCP on my router for the game.
There was even an option for an addition to the app's shortcut that went something like "net_port xxx" and that didn't work either.
p2p is fine.
signal strength is either excellent or very good.
I've disabled my firewall.
No access lists on my router.
